Waterways, Trails and Mediterranean Climate

  • The Jordan River forms Murray’s western boundary, and Big and Little Cottonwood Creeks thread through its parks and neighborhoods before joining the river. Lakes like Willow Pond and trail systems such as the Jordan River Parkway offer residents a connection to nature right in the city. With a Mediterranean climate—hot, dry summers and cool, wet winters—our Maintenance projects focus on water‑smart landscaping and resilient construction. We design riverfront patios, boardwalks and garden beds that handle seasonal runoff, incorporate native plants suited to the gentle slopes and wetlands, and integrate gathering areas near trails and parks. Whether you’re updating a mid‑century ranch or a new riverfront build, we create outdoor environments that celebrate Murray’s waterways and four‑season lifestyle.

Why a Licensed GC Changes the Outcome

Utah requires a licensed general contractor for most structural work above certain thresholds — because unlicensed construction creates liability, failed inspections, and work that cannot be insured or sold. A licensed GC like Pitt Landscape & Construction manages subcontractor vetting, lien waivers, permit submittals, and final inspection sign-offs on your behalf. When your project involves a deck, a retaining wall over four feet, a basement conversion, or any permitted outdoor structure, the GC license is not optional — it is what protects your investment.
